CHN's objective is to utilize the power of affordable, steady housing to alter lives and improve neighborhoods.


We are a nonprofit budget friendly housing designer, housing provider, property lending institution and housing intermediary working to develop growing neighborhoods, enhance housing price and preserve and broaden the supply of economical housing in our area.

Before concerning CHN, Danelle was looking for an inexpensive home for herself and her three kids however was held back by her credit rating.


The four of them were temporarily remaining with her sis and her household in a small home when a friend informed her about CHN's Believe Mortgage. Danelle contacted the CHN group, who helped her get ready for and secure a mortgage. Danelle purchased her family's very first home in 2023.


Today, she and her three kids reside in a three-bedroom house in Cleveland's Mount Pleasant community. Danelle is working to add individual touches to the home and transform the completed attic into an additional bedroom. Her kids now have a big yard to run around in with their canines. The household is taking pleasure in the additional area they now have, and most notably, the stability that originates from having a home to call their own.

Over a decade earlier, Arnetta Pryor might not have envisioned herself as the property owner, property owner and college graduate she is today. At that time, she was homeless and battling with dependency. A judge's choice to send her to treatment rather of prison was the start of her fresh start.


" Upon being introduced to CHN in 1999, I took every home upkeep and financing course provided," says Arnetta. She started meeting counselors to assist her overcome large medical costs after being diagnosed with multiple sclerosis. "They assisted me clean up my credit, plan a budget plan and prepared me to own my own home through the Lease Purchase program. I 'd finally gotten the chance to see what I might do on my own."


Arnetta now has 3 bank accounts-one for her mortgage, one for costs and one for savings and emergency situations.


In 2004, Arnetta decided to go back to school after 30 years. "Now I have my AA in Business Administration from Tri-C and will be going to CSU to complete my BA in Business Administration."

Michael Jefferies was born with cerebral palsy, but the impacts of his disease never ever stopped him from dealing with life with a positive, forward believing mindset. Michael matured moving from home to home, and his family typically dissuaded him from taking actions forward. However, Michael refused to provide in to these negative messages, and always thought in the power of a long-term address.


As a young adult, Michael began completing housing applications and quickly came in contact with CHN. CHN not only supplied Michael a stable home, however constructed him a home to accommodate his special needs. Michael found more than a home with CHN, he discovered a permanent address so his oldest daughter could get her Bachelors in Business Administration and he could work for 21 years at the Ohio Library for Blind and Disabled.


As a CHN resident, Michael has actually had the ability to deal with a financial therapist to guarantee his long term stability. With the aid of a CHN Financial Counselor, Michael has been able to raise his credit score 148 points, remove his debt, and conserve for $1,200 for a deposit. Michael will become a house owner next year.

Homebuyer Education 4-Part Series


CHN's Homebuyer Education course is an 8-hour series that is geared towards households that are actively in the homebuying procedure. This complimentary, instructor-led series is created to satisfy HUD and National Industry Standards for Homebuyer Education and provides the tools and knowledge needed for long-term homeownership.


Note: This course satisfies education requirements for HUD-approved down payment help and first-time property buyer programs. Upon conclusion of the 4-part series, you will get a Property buyer Education certificate (valid for one year from course completion date).

Development. & Construction CHN uses housing development and building and construction services to partners that may not have the experience and capability to establish housing funded through the Low Income Housing Tax Credit( LIHTC) and numerous HUD capital and subsidy programs consisting of HOME, Section 8, PRAC, Hope VI, and Continuum of Care (COC).
